The History of Osteopathic Medicine

Osteopathic medicine was founded in 1874 by American medical professional Dr. Andrew Taylor Still. Dissatisfied with lots of clinical techniques of his time, Dr. Still thought that healthcare ought to focus on the body’s natural ability to heal itself. He emphasized preventive medicine, healthy and balanced living, and the importance of recognizing the partnership between the body’s structure and feature.

The initial osteopathic clinical institution, the American Institution of Osteopathy, was established in Kirksville, Missouri, in 1892. Since then, osteopathic medication has actually become a respected branch of health care, especially in the United States. Gradually, clinical research study, technical advancements, and standardized medical education have strengthened the trustworthiness and effectiveness of osteopathic medication.

Viewpoint of Osteopathic Medication

Among the specifying attributes of a Physician of Osteopathic Medicine is the alternative ideology of client treatment. As opposed to just identifying and treating conditions, DO medical professionals consider multiple elements that influence health, consisting of physical, psychological, social, and environmental problems.

The 4 fundamental principles of osteopathic medication consist of:

The body is a unified whole where all systems interact.
The body possesses self-healing and self-regulating devices.
Structure and feature are very closely associated.
Reliable treatment is based on understanding these concepts while using modern-day medical science.

This approach urges medical professionals to develop long-term relationships with patients and to concentrate on condition prevention, health and wellness education and learning, and way of living improvements.

Education and Training

Becoming a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ine calls for years of strenuous education and learning and clinical training. Pupils need to initially finish a bachelor’s degree with coursework in biology, chemistry, physics, and mathematics prior to relating to an accredited osteopathic clinical institution.

The medical educational program usually spans 4 years. During the very first 2 years, trainees research study makeup, physiology, pathology, pharmacology, microbiology, and professional scientific researches. The final 2 years include supervised medical rotations in hospitals and health care centers.

A distinct component of osteopathic education and learning is Osteopathic Manipulative Treatment (OMT), a hands-on strategy made use of to detect, deal with, and avoid illness by relocating muscle mass and joints. Trainees get comprehensive training in OMT while likewise grasping conventional clinical understanding comparable to that of allopathic (MD) physicians.

After college graduation, DO medical professionals total residency programs lasting three to seven years depending on their picked specialty. Several likewise go after fellowships for innovative subspecialty training.

Scope of Practice

Doctors of Osteopathic Medication are accredited to carry out the exact same obligations as Medical Doctors (MDs). They can:

Detect conditions and clinical conditions.
Prescribe drugs.
Execute surgical treatments.
Order laboratory tests and imaging research studies.
Supply children.
Provide preventive healthcare.
Manage persistent ailments.
Operate in emergency situation medication and intensive treatment settings.

In numerous countries, specifically the United States, DO physicians have full method rights matching to MD medical professionals. Their education and learning prepares them to practice across practically every clinical specialized.

Challenges Dealing With Osteopathic Medicine

Regardless of significant development, osteopathic medication still deals with numerous obstacles. Public understanding stays minimal in some countries where the DO level is much less usual than the MD level. Misconceptions about the qualifications and scope of practice of DO physicians can produce confusion among clients.

International recognition additionally varies substantially. While many countries acknowledge the full clinical certifications of U.S.-trained DO medical professionals, others have licensing constraints or different meanings of osteopathy that may not approve full medical professional status.

An additional challenge is the growing need for healthcare professionals amidst physician scarcities. Osteopathic clinical colleges proceed increasing enrollment while maintaining high academic criteria to assist attend to workforce needs.
